LEWISTON – The wedding of Kimberly Ann Matthews and Patrick Pacios Blais was held at 6 p.m. on July 1 at the Basilica of Saints Peter and Paul. The Rev. Andrew Dubois officiated at the ceremony.

Mrs. Blais is the daughter of Nancy Matthews of Harpswell and Clayton and Debra Matthews Jr. of Turner. Mr. Blais is the son of Michael and Joanne Blais of Lewiston.

The bride, given in marriage by her father, wore a white A-line gown and carried a bouquet of daisies with pale pink and lime green roses.

Eileen Callen was maid of honor for her friend and bridesmaids were Jessica Hanscombe, sister of the bridegroom, Kayla Downs, fiancee of the bride’s brother, and Stephanie Matthews, cousin of the bride.

Best friend of the bridegroom, David Clifford, served as best man and ushers were Kevin Hanscombe, brother-in-law of the bridegroom, Clayton Matthews, III, brother of the bride, and Justin Hanscombe, nephew of the bridegroom. Camden Hanscombe, nephew of the bridegroom, was ring bearer.

A reception followed at Lost Valley Lodge in Auburn, after which the couple traveled to St. Lucia. They are residing in Lewiston.

The bride is a 1999 graduate of St. Dominic Regional High School and a 2003 graduate of Babson College with a bachelor’s degree in business management and focus in entrepreneurship. She is currently employed at Auburn Manufacturing.

The bridegroom is a 1998 graduate of Lewiston High School and a 2002 graduate of the University of Maine at Farmington with a bachelor’s degree in secondary social sciences. He is currently a teacher at Lewiston High School.
